The actress had a great ambition to pursue acting from a young age, and her adventure began when she secured her first film job when she was 16 years old. This was made possible in part by her mother’s connection with the Swedish-American actress Ann-Margret.

During the production of this movie, Bo Derek came paths with John Derek, who would later become her husband. John Derek is an actor and director. In the years that followed, Bo would go on to become famous for her performance in the movie “10,” where she captivated audiences with her flawless beauty.

Children who were born in the 1970s hold Bo Derek in high esteem as a fond memory. Her trademark blonde hair, piercing blue eyes, and famous braided hairstyles made her one of the most popular women of her day. She was particularly well-known for her blonde hair.
